Abstract: The invention provides a method for oxidizing a brown vat dye, which comprises the steps: 1, 4-diamino anthraquinone and 1-chloro anthraquinone are subjected to condensation reaction on the presence of copper chloride and sodium acetate to generate imine, the imine is subjected to ring-closing reaction to obtain a product, the product is oxidized by sodium chlorate under acidic conditions and then washed, filtered and commercially processed to obtain a high-quality low-metal environment-friendly vat brown BR product.

Abstract: An ignition medicine with chlorate oxygen column and its production are disclosed The ignition medicine consists of sodium chlorate 30i½50% with grain size 60i½300 meshes, lithium hyperchlorate or sodium perchlorate 10i½30% with grain size 60i½300 meshes, barium dioxide 01i½6% with grain size 80i½200 meshes, metal oxide ironic oxide or cuprous oxide 5i½9% with grain size 20i½200 meshes, metal powders 15i½25% with grain size 100i½300 meshes and cobalt salt 5i½15% with grain size 40i½200 meshes It has shorter gas-take time and higher starting success probability of engine

Abstract: The elastic constantsC 11,C 12 andC 44 of sodium chlorate single crystal have been evaluated using 10 MHz ultrasonic pulse echo superposition technique. The values areC 11=4.90,C 12=1.39,C 44=1.17 (× 1010 N/m 2) at 298 K and 6.15, 2.16, 1.32 (×1010 N/m 2) at 77 K. The data agree well with the values measured earlier up to 223 K. Brief mention is also made of the low temperature bonding problems in these soft crystals.
